Output 73f64e23636c2ba89904ff8460ef61a83e3072dbdb52c2e474c9cb3f37f83144:0

value
158435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ea6a45d017b1b9950f7e261f6ec3e254122600b OP_EQUAL
address
38rtFzt1dtap6Np9JNNBkbzP2dmci9bF4T
transaction
73f64e23636c2ba89904ff8460ef61a83e3072dbdb52c2e474c9cb3f37f83144
spent
true